Skip to content
Merged
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
162 changes: 162 additions & 0 deletions input/2025/2025-11-21.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,162 @@
---
Title: "2025-11-21: C# 14 & F# 10, Post-Quantum Cryptography in .NET, Uno Platform 6.4"
Published: 2025/11/21 00:00
DestinationPath: 2025/11/21/updates.html
---
<!--
# yyyy-MM-dd
## 主なトピックス
## ヘッドライン
## アーティクル、スライドなど
## ライブラリ、リポジトリ、ツールなど
## サイト、ドキュメントなど
### ツイート
## Deep Dive
-->

## トピックス

### Introducing C# 14 - .NET Blog
https://devblogs.microsoft.com/dotnet/introducing-csharp-14/

### Introducing F# 10 - .NET Blog
https://devblogs.microsoft.com/dotnet/introducing-fsharp-10/

### Post-Quantum Cryptography in .NET - .NET Blog
https://devblogs.microsoft.com/dotnet/post-quantum-cryptography-in-dotnet/

### Uno Platform 6.4: Agentic Development, .NET 10 and VS 2026 are here!
https://platform.uno/blog/uno-platform-6-4/

- [Introducing Uno Platform Studio 2.0 – Build with AI!](https://platform.uno/blog/uno-platform-studio-2-0/)

### More Updates and Fixes for ReSharper and Rider 2025.3 | The .NET Tools Blog
https://blog.jetbrains.com/dotnet/2025/11/20/resharper-rider-2025-3-0-2/

### Reinventing how .NET Builds and Ships (Again) - .NET Blog
https://devblogs.microsoft.com/dotnet/reinventing-how-dotnet-builds-and-ships-again/

### OpenAPI.NET: The Biggest Update Ever - OpenAPI at Microsoft
https://devblogs.microsoft.com/openapi/openapi-net-release-announcements/

### Heroku Support for .NET 10 LTS: What Developers Need to Know
https://www.heroku.com/blog/support-for-dotnet-10-lts-what-developers-need-know/

## リリース
- [AvaloniaUI/Avalonia](https://github.com/AvaloniaUI/Avalonia)
- [11.3.9](https://github.com/AvaloniaUI/Avalonia/releases/tag/11.3.9)
- [aws/aws-sdk-net](https://github.com/aws/aws-sdk-net)
- [3.7.1165.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1165.0), [3.7.1166.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1166.0), [3.7.1167.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1167.0), [3.7.1168.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1168.0), [3.7.1169.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1169.0), [3.7.1170.0](https://github.com/aws/aws-sdk-net/releases/tag/3.7.1170.0), [4.0.133.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.133.0), [4.0.134.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.134.0), [4.0.135.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.135.0), [4.0.136.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.136.0), [4.0.137.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.137.0), [4.0.138.0](https://github.com/aws/aws-sdk-net/releases/tag/4.0.138.0)
- [Azure/azure-sdk-for-net](https://github.com/Azure/azure-sdk-for-net)
- [Azure.Identity_1.17.1](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.Identity_1.17.1), [Azure.Identity.Broker_1.3.1](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.Identity.Broker_1.3.1), [Azure.Monitor.OpenTelemetry.AspNetCore_1.4.0](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.Monitor.OpenTelemetry.AspNetCore_1.4.0), [Azure.Monitor.OpenTelemetry.Exporter_1.5.0](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.Monitor.OpenTelemetry.Exporter_1.5.0), [Azure.ResourceManager.Cdn_1.5.1](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.ResourceManager.Cdn_1.5.1), [Azure.ResourceManager.CognitiveServices_1.5.2](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.ResourceManager.CognitiveServices_1.5.2), [Azure.ResourceManager.Elastic_1.1.0](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.ResourceManager.Elastic_1.1.0), [Azure.ResourceManager.Maintenance_1.1.3](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.ResourceManager.Maintenance_1.1.3), [Azure.ResourceManager.PaloAltoNetworks.Ngfw_1.2.0](https://github.com/Azure/azure-sdk-for-net/releases/tag/Azure.ResourceManager.PaloAltoNetworks.Ngfw_1.2.0), [Microsoft.Azure.WebJobs.Extensions.WebPubSubForSocketIO_1.0.0](https://github.com/Azure/azure-sdk-for-net/releases/tag/Microsoft.Azure.WebJobs.Extensions.WebPubSubForSocketIO_1.0.0), [Microsoft.Extensions.Azure_1.13.1](https://github.com/Azure/azure-sdk-for-net/releases/tag/Microsoft.Extensions.Azure_1.13.1)
- [DataDog/dd-trace-dotnet](https://github.com/DataDog/dd-trace-dotnet)
- [v3.31.0](https://github.com/DataDog/dd-trace-dotnet/releases/tag/v3.31.0)
- [dotnet/SqlClient](https://github.com/dotnet/SqlClient)
- [v5.1.8](https://github.com/dotnet/SqlClient/releases/tag/v5.1.8), [v6.0.4](https://github.com/dotnet/SqlClient/releases/tag/v6.0.4), [v6.1.3](https://github.com/dotnet/SqlClient/releases/tag/v6.1.3)
- [googleapis/google-cloud-dotnet](https://github.com/googleapis/google-cloud-dotnet)
- [Google.Cloud.Datastore.V1-4.17.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Cloud.Datastore.V1-4.17.0), [Google.Cloud.Firestore-3.13.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Cloud.Firestore-3.13.0), [Google.Cloud.Spanner-5.7.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Cloud.Spanner-5.7.0), [Google.Shopping.Merchant.Accounts.V1-1.3.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Shopping.Merchant.Accounts.V1-1.3.0), [Google.Shopping.Merchant.Inventories.V1-1.2.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Shopping.Merchant.Inventories.V1-1.2.0), [Google.Shopping.Merchant.IssueResolution.V1-1.2.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Shopping.Merchant.IssueResolution.V1-1.2.0), [Google.Shopping.Merchant.Products.V1-1.3.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Shopping.Merchant.Products.V1-1.3.0), [Google.Shopping.Merchant.Quota.V1-1.2.0](https://github.com/googleapis/google-cloud-dotnet/releases/tag/Google.Shopping.Merchant.Quota.V1-1.2.0)
- [microsoft/CsWin32](https://github.com/microsoft/CsWin32)
- [v0.3.248](https://github.com/microsoft/CsWin32/releases/tag/v0.3.248), [v0.3.250](https://github.com/microsoft/CsWin32/releases/tag/v0.3.250), [v0.3.252](https://github.com/microsoft/CsWin32/releases/tag/v0.3.252)
- [newrelic/newrelic-dotnet-agent](https://github.com/newrelic/newrelic-dotnet-agent)
- [v10.47.0](https://github.com/newrelic/newrelic-dotnet-agent/releases/tag/v10.47.0)
- [open-telemetry/opentelemetry-dotnet-contrib](https://github.com/open-telemetry/opentelemetry-dotnet-contrib)
- [PersistentStorage-1.0.2](https://github.com/open-telemetry/opentelemetry-dotnet-contrib/releases/tag/PersistentStorage-1.0.2), [Resources.AWS-1.14.0](https://github.com/open-telemetry/opentelemetry-dotnet-contrib/releases/tag/Resources.AWS-1.14.0)
- [unoplatform/uno](https://github.com/unoplatform/uno)
- [6.4.106](https://github.com/unoplatform/uno/releases/tag/6.4.106), [6.4.133](https://github.com/unoplatform/uno/releases/tag/6.4.133), [6.4.43](https://github.com/unoplatform/uno/releases/tag/6.4.43)

## アーティクル、スライドなど
### UserlandDotNet: Putting Linux Superpowers Back in the Hands of .NET Developers
https://dev.to/iron-software/userlanddotnet-putting-linux-superpowers-back-in-the-hands-of-net-developers-56mo

### Microsoft Agent Framework (C#) を見てみよう その14 Durable Agent を試してみよう
https://zenn.dev/microsoft/articles/agent-framework-014

### MSAL JWT Bearer認証認可を使用したClient-WebAPI(.NET)構築でゼロトラスト環境へ対応
https://zenn.dev/srtia2318/articles/organize-info19-msal-jwt-ffce915e08236c

### State of Native AOT in .NET 10
https://code.soundaranbu.com/state-of-nativeaot-net10

### Visual Studio のインストールが未完了と表示される問題の解決方法 - Qiita
https://qiita.com/KM_20005/items/8188d4ec0ac8e42cc6f5

### Companies complaining .NET moves too fast should just pay for post-EOL support
https://andrewlock.net/companies-using-dotnet-need-to-suck-it-up-and-pay-for-support/

### 【C#14】fieldキーワードの使い方
https://zenn.dev/peacockanderson/articles/d3044f27db048a

### .NET 8 - 10 移行メモ(Blazor Web App/Server)
https://zenn.dev/tetr4lab/articles/be55dfecb55896

### API仕様書 (OpenAPI) の管理に.NET 10 (ASP.NET Core)を用いる
https://zenn.dev/gkuroki/articles/use-dotnet10-instead-of-typespec

### HTML形式のクリップボードをPowerShellで取得するときの文字化けの原因を探る - Qiita
https://qiita.com/TETSURO1999/items/88f895a10088f4bacc0e

### 【WinUI3】WinUI3を使うのに必須ないろいろ - Qiita
https://qiita.com/inco-cyber/items/eeb11fb74bf8ccada9a4

### .NET 10でLINQに追加されたメソッド - Qiita
https://qiita.com/RyotaMurohoshi/items/3d82317473b3c4652018

### ASP.NETで実装したWeb APIのテスト実装 - Qiita
https://qiita.com/soratarou3/items/047b1e8651778abf7a3e

### 【LTS】.NET 10 × Visual Studio 2026 で始める Azure Functions 開発 - C# 14 の新機能も紹介 - Qiita
https://qiita.com/s_w_high/items/e988886aa3854ffd492f

### Spend Less Time Upgrading, More Time Coding in Visual Studio 2026 - Visual Studio Blog
https://devblogs.microsoft.com/visualstudio/spend-less-time-upgrading-more-time-coding-in-visual-studio-2026/

### Poser-テスト時にC#でstaticメソッドなどを置き換える
https://zenn.dev/mima_ita/articles/463bb8e5c8b9f1

### Supercharge Your Test Coverage with GitHub Copilot Testing for .NET - .NET Blog
https://devblogs.microsoft.com/dotnet/github-copilot-testing-for-dotnet/

### What's New in .NET 10 and C# 14
https://dev.to/iron-software/whats-new-in-net-10-and-c-14-109n

### JetBrains Is Heading to VSLive! Orlando | The .NET Tools Blog
https://blog.jetbrains.com/dotnet/2025/11/15/jetbrains-is-heading-to-vslive-orlando/

### 「モダンC#」に入門しよう!2025【.NET10/C#14】
https://zenn.dev/inuinu/articles/modern-c-sharp-2025-in-csharp14-and-dotnet10

### Azure MCP Server Now Built-In with Visual Studio 2026: A New Era for Agentic Workflows - Visual Studio Blog
https://devblogs.microsoft.com/visualstudio/azure-mcp-server-now-built-in-with-visual-studio-2026-a-new-era-for-agentic-workflows/

### Database Features in Rider | The .NET Tools Blog
https://blog.jetbrains.com/dotnet/2025/11/17/database-features-in-rider/

### (続) C#でCPUモデルを取得する - tech.guitarrapc.cóm
https://tech.guitarrapc.com/entry/2025/11/18/013000

### 2 種類の FileOpenPicker
https://zenn.dev/shinta0806/articles/file-open-picker

### .NET 10のBlazorの期待の新機能
https://zenn.dev/poipoionigiri/articles/652c52626eb54f

### .NET 10のBlazorの期待の新機能
https://speakerdeck.com/htkym/dot-net-10noblazornoqi-dai-noxin-ji-neng

### 【C#】AspireCLIの導入と基本的な使い方 - Qiita
https://qiita.com/KM_20005/items/808d46799ff785b73786

### file-based apps を Visual Studio Code でデバッグする
https://zenn.dev/toras9000/articles/12d5f5bc624980

### A first look at the all‑new UX in Visual Studio 2026 - Visual Studio Blog
https://devblogs.microsoft.com/visualstudio/a-first-look-at-the-all%e2%80%91new-ux-in-visual-studio-2026/

### Visual Studio 2026 のコード補完の適用キーを変えたい
https://blog.azure.moe/2025/11/14/visual-studio-2026-%e3%81%ae%e3%82%b3%e3%83%bc%e3%83%89%e8%a3%9c%e5%ae%8c%e3%81%ae%e9%81%a9%e7%94%a8%e3%82%ad%e3%83%bc%e3%82%92%e5%a4%89%e3%81%88%e3%81%9f%e3%81%84/

## ライブラリ、リポジトリ、ツールなど
### BoolHak/NSerfProject: Serf port to .net C#
https://github.com/BoolHak/NSerfProject?tab=readme-ov-file

- [NSerf: The Missing Piece of the .NET Distributed Puzzle](https://medium.com/@boolhak/nserf-the-missing-piece-of-the-net-distributed-puzzle-830b5ba122f5)